    Western Blotting (WB), Immunohistochemistry (IHC), ELISA, Immunofluorescence (IF), Immunoprecipitation (IP)
    Specificité
    Clone 9E10 anti-c-myc specifically recognizes the 10-amino acid epitope of human c-myc amino acids 410-419.

    Sujet
    Clone 9E10 can be used to detect the protein on western blot or to immunoprecipitate the recombinant protein when doing binding studies with transfected cells. Balb/C mice were immunized with the synthetic peptide EQKLISEEDL coupled to carrier. The resultant hybridomas were selected for reactivity with the immunogen by ELISA and with the antigen by western blot. The native c-myc protein is very labile. Lysis buffers should be supplemented with protease inhibitors if detection of intact c-myc is the objective.
